Dollar safety margin: How it works?

The concept of "dollar safety margin" in the context of cryptocurrencies can mean a financial strategy that is based on setting a certain amount of dollars that an investor considers safe to keep or withdraw from his or her cryptocurrency portfolio.dollar safety marginThis approach helps an investor protect his or her capital and minimize potential losses in the event of a sharp decline in cryptocurrency prices or market volatility. Setting a dollar safety margin means that if the value of a cryptocurrency portfolio reaches or falls below that level, the investor decides to withdraw their funds in dollars to maintain a stable value and protect against potential losses.
 "Dollar safety margin" can be set to a certain fixed dollar level or as a percentage of the total value of a cryptocurrency portfolio. It is a strategy that helps investors manage risk and maintain financial stability in a volatile cryptocurrency market.
It is important to note that each investor can choose their own "dollar safety margin" depending on their financial goals, comfort level, and risk tolerance. This strategy helps investors make informed decisions and protect their capital in cryptocurrency investments.
